Ilorin records first rain in 2023
Ilorin, Kwara State capital recorded its first rain of the year on Saturday, DAILY POST reports.
The rain brought relief to residents of the state capital after several days of severe heat and hostile weather.
Although the rain was heavy with thunderstorms in some areas of the state capital, particularly Zango-Kulende Quarters, some parts, however, witnessed light showers.
Recall that NIMET had predicted early rains in some parts of the country this year.
Already, Lagos and Port Harcourt in Rivers state have had their first rains earlier in the year.
